An Truong Commune has an area of over 72.6km², with 29 hamlets and a population of over 45,300 people. When the scale expands, there are many opportunities for development but also challenges in organizing the apparatus and running the movement at the grassroots level.
In that context, the Standing Committee of the Commune Party Committee plays a core role in leadership and orientation; the entire Party Committee participates in the movement, supports the implementation of tasks, contributes to stabilizing the situation, and creates conditions for the locality to enter a new stage of development.

Immediately after the merger decision, the An Truong Commune Party Committee determined that the first thing to do was to stabilize the organization and strengthen people's trust.
Secretary of the Party Committee of An Truong Commune Nguyen Van Trieu shared: “The merger is a major turning point, requiring flexibility, sensitivity, solidarity and determination in management. Only when the apparatus is stable and the people's trust is maintained, can all tasks be effectively implemented.”
The commune Party Committee has implemented many practical solutions, going straight to reality. First of all, there is direct dialogue with the people. In 36 meetings in 29 hamlets, officials explained the merger policy, answered questions about administrative procedures, benefits and policies. The clear approach helps people to have full information, feel more secure and agree.
The Party Committee assigned Party Committee members to be in charge of each hamlet, regularly going to the grassroots to grasp the situation and listen to people's thoughts.
Thanks to that, many problems were detected and handled promptly, avoiding long-term problems. The commune also increased information transparency, financial publicity, projects were implemented under community supervision; tightened administrative discipline and order, and strengthened people's trust in the 2-level local government model.
Mr. Nguyen Van Dan, a resident of Hamlet 8, shared: “At first, everyone was worried, afraid that the change procedures would be complicated. But the commune explained clearly and did it quickly, so now everyone feels secure.”
Once the apparatus has stabilized, the Commune Party Committee focuses on orienting socio -economic development in accordance with the new scale. Secretary of the An Truong Commune Party Committee Nguyen Van Trieu emphasized: The commune deploys advantageous production areas, such as high-quality low-emission rice, seedless lemon, organic coconut; encourages households to raise livestock in effective models; and applies new technologies such as smart irrigation and seed transplantation.
Up to now, the commune has converted more than 130 hectares of ineffective rice to grow crops of high economic value, creating a clear change in agricultural restructuring.
Along with agriculture, the collective economy is also considered an important pillar. Currently, the commune has 41 enterprises, 4 cooperatives and 54 cooperative groups operating in many fields.
In particular, An Truong Agricultural Service Cooperative is a model that shows a systematic approach, from supplying materials, providing technical support to consuming products. In 2023, the Cooperative borrowed 100 million VND to invest in seedling cultivation and is currently in the process of completing procedures to build growing area codes for red-fleshed jackfruit and seedless kumquat.
Mr. Nguyen Duc Luan - Director of An Truong Agricultural Service Cooperative said: The establishment of growing area codes is to meet the requirements in the context of agricultural product exports that increasingly require high standards. The biggest goal of the Cooperative is to form sustainable links so that farmers can feel secure in production.
Infrastructure is prioritized for investment to create long-term momentum. In the 2020-2025 period, the commune implemented 81 projects with a total capital of more than 158 billion VND, of which the people contributed more than 33 billion VND.
The rural transport system and irrigation works have been upgraded synchronously. Mr. Nguyen Van Triet, residing in Hamlet 5, shared: "With beautiful roads, it is much more convenient for people to do business and transport goods. When mobilizing, if people see the benefits, they are willing to contribute."
The commune Party Committee also pays attention to social security. In 2025, Hamlet 8 mobilized to build 2 solidarity houses and gave more than 350 gifts to support disadvantaged households. The whole commune currently has 16 poor households and 110 near-poor households. The average income in 2024 will reach 75.2 million VND/person/year, and people's lives are gradually improving.
